US Army Corps of Engineers Finalizes Flood Control Strategies for Big Sioux River in Watertown
Northeast Radio SD News – Watertown, SD - Structural adjustments to the face of Watertown’s natural infrastructure and municipal recycling policies dominated the executive report during Monday’s City Council session. City Manager Alan Stager presented updates concerning federal flood mitigation designs for the Big Sioux River channel, alongside data-driven realities regarding local glass management programs.

SD's water protectors encouraged by farm regulation chatter
Signs are pointing to South Dakota having more serious talks about protecting the state's waterways from agriculture runoff. That has conservationists feeling hopeful, even with political complications. The legislature's Executive Board received a water quality update last week. For rivers and streams, nearly 80 percent of the stretches evaluated don't support one or more of their beneficial uses, like swimming or fishing.
